How can you make a difference?
Under the supervision and guidance of the Chief Education, the senior programme associate supports the respective section through providing a range of procedural, administrative, and operational support in developing, implementing, executing and monitoring their country programme, ensuring effective and timely delivery that is consistent with UNICEF rules and regulations. The senior programme associate will lead and support the education section’s financial management, monitoring and reporting, and will provide capacity building to the counterparts and partners from national to sub-national level in the are of financial management and reporting in line with UNICEF HACT requirements as well as the basic financial rules and regulations of the government.

Summary of key functions/accountabilities:
• Support to programme development, planning and execution.
• Support to monitoring and reporting of programme results
• Support in resource mobilization
• Support in knowledge management and capacity building

To qualify as an advocate for every child you will have:
• Completion of secondary education (full Grade 12 school certificate). University level degree is an asset.
• A minimum of 7 years of progressively responsible administrative, office management, Finance, human resources, supply or any other relevant function.
• Good handling of data and spreadsheets using excel is required.
• Fluency in English is required. Knowledge of another official UN language or local language of the duty station is considered as an asset.
